By Margreet Dietz May 10 (BusinessDesk) - Wall Street was mixed, after touching record highs earlier in the day, as the price of oil fell and the US dollar rose.  In 2.47pm trading in New York, the Dow Jones Industrial Average slipped 0.1 percent. However, the Nasdaq Composite Index gained 0.3 percent. In 2.32pm trading, the Standard & Poor’s 500 Index fell 0.1 percent.
